Headslap - answering my own question now, sorry:


This is not my video or my bike, it just happens to be the same color. The little protrusion is intended to mate with the top pin on the charging plug per the above video.

I'll try putting a little dielectric grease on it and see if it gets happy.

CAREFULLY nip the nub down to size. One tiny bit at a time followed by trying it out. Alternate sides each nip.
Use something like fine fingernail scissors.
Only a BIT at a time. It will seat nicely, everytime, eventually.
